St-Joseph 2022: Report and top-scoring wines
Discover the wines to seek out among the two contrasting styles of red St-Joseph this year, plus a host of good whites, too.
It felt like I was tasting two different vintages while working my way through more than 100 St-Josephs this year. Some of the reds were diminutive but fresh and well-balanced; others were soft, luxurious and liqueur-fruited.

There are a lot of very good wines to choose from however, particularly in the lighter style, which was more prevalent around the southern pole of the appellation near Mauves.
The whites were also very good. Though some were overdone and heavy – particularly those using excessive new oak – most have managed to balance richness and drinkability. Nonetheless, expect an opulent, bombastic style.
